ZKX's LAB

TCPIP协议分为哪四层,具体作用是什么? tcp ip协议中的物理层

2020-10-01知识18

我们平时所用到的wifi协议是属于TCP/IP体系结构中的物理层对吗? 对,WiFi协议主要是对于传输数据进行检测,使得他们不会出现碰撞。这个协议英文名称是CSMA/CA,中文名称是载波侦听/冲突避免,其工作过程如下:当主机需要发送一个数据帧时,首先检测信道,在持续检测到信道空闲达一个DIFS之后,主机发送数据帧。接收主机正确接收到该数据帧,等待一个SIFS后马上发出对该数据帧的确认。若源站在规定时间内没有收到确认帧ACK,就必须重传此帧,直到收到确认为止,或者经过若干次重传失败后放弃发送。这些都是物理层的工作,也称为物理层空中接口。

tcp/ip协议包含哪四层,会有什么功能? TCP/IP协议包括四个层次:网络接口层、网络层、传输层、应用层。功能:1、网络接口层主要用于实现与传输媒介相关的物理特性,由下而上来看,对于接收到的物理帧数据,得到IP数据包,交给网络层;由上而下来看,从网络层接收到IP数据包封装成帧数据,发送到网络中。2、网络层:处理来自传输层的分组发送请求,收到请求后,将分组装入IP数据报,填充报头,选择去往信宿机的路径,然后将数据报发往适当的网络接口。处理输入数据报:首先检查其合法性,然后进行寻径-假如该数据报已到达信宿机,则去掉报头,将剩下部分交给适当的传输协议;假如该数据报尚未到达信宿,则转发该数据报。处理路径、流控、拥塞等问题。3、传输层:提供应用程序间的通信。其功能包括:一、格式化信息流;二、提供可靠传输。为实现后者,传输层协议规定接收端必须发回确认,并且假如分组丢失,必须重新发送,即耳熟能详的“三次握手”过程,从而提供可靠的数据传输。4、应用层:向用户提供一组常用的应用程序,比如电子邮件、文件传输访问、远程登录等。远程登录TELNET使用TELNET协议提供在网络其它主机上注册的接口。TELNET会话提供了基于字符的虚拟终端。文件传输访问FTP使用FTP协议来。

在OSI参考模型和TCP/IP协议中 数据传输是只有最后的物理层才能传输和接收数据还是别的层也可以? 要是说最终的传输,肯定是物理层。层与层(上层和下层)之间有点像领导和下属的关系:大领导说做一件事情,次领导就去忙活了,他可以说我很忙或财务不配合或采购不配合等(这就是报错),做不了(现实中还是不要这样做),次领导加了一些条件(比如把时间缩短一半、分成几个子项目等,这就相当于本层的报头)要求次次领导去做(次次领导也可以拒绝,即报错),就这样一级一级的传下去,最后真正负责做事的就是底层的员工了,员工也可以拒绝,比如电脑坏了所以做不了,但上层可以决定换人(路由协议)。员工向上报告工作进展,比如:做完了、有人来要账了等。领导不直接和外部的人打交道。所以,真正发送和接收数据的在物理层。

#数据链路层#ip协议#tcp#三次握手#网络层

随机阅读

qrcode
访问手机版